Over the last several years we have seen many patients, particularly those ages 20-40 who come to us complaining of hearing loss. After performing a complete Audiological evaluation, we find that their hearing is testing within normal limits. So why are they having difficulty hearing? This article in the New York Times, written by By Emma Yasinski Published Dec. 15, 2021Updated Jan. 3, 2022 will explain some of the reasons why this is occurring and some strategies to help patients in more difficult listening environments.

Did you know that vestibular symptoms are invisible and unpredictable? You may look fine on the outside, but inside you are struggling with dizziness, fatigue, brain fog, and many other challenging symptoms. Donate Your Unused Hearing Aids We have partnered with the Olive Osmond Hearing Fund to provide hearing aids to individuals that otherwise could not afford the cost of hearing aids. The foundation takes used hearing aids, has them refurbished and gives them to people who are prescreened and qualify for assistance.

World Hearing Health Day March 3, 2021 In 2007, the World Health Organization designated March 3 as World Hearing Health Day in order to raise awareness to the growing numbers of those suffering from hearing loss and the importance of hearing health care.
